I have 8 inches between water pump boss and radiator on a high performance SBC. I need advise on how to use 7 inches of it on a water pump and fan, leaving an inch gap between the end of the fan blade and radiator. Do I need a fan Clutch, or could I leave it with just the blade and no fan clutch, Or am I screwed and need an electric pump, I don't know, and that's why I need advise guys, thanks, Stan
A SBC short water pump is 5-5/8" so that leaves you 2-3/8" for the fan. This is 2.15" thick; http://www.summitracing.com/parts/AAF-ALL30103/ Perfect!
What they are trying to tell you is that you probably need a shroud as much as you need a pump and fan. Take up any space with the shroud. Leave some of the fan blade outside the shroud (toward engine) for best results.
FWIW, I just returned that same fan to Summit because the blades actually stick out well in front of the pump mounting flange by 1 3/4", and only 1/2" behind it, while most OEM fans I'm familiar with, the blades are curved behind. Summit doesn't give any front/rear clearance info and their picture is misleading, as you can't really see that the blade tips also have 3/4" curl towards the radiator.
